The Security Senior Supervisor is responsible for security duties in the protection of life and property through crime prevention and enforcement of laws and policy. Supervisor duties range from periods of physical inactivity to situations requiring extreme physical exertion and exposure to danger. Supervisors must be able to act without immediate supervision and exercise independent judgment in meeting emergencies and provide leadership for other Security Agents. Additionally, Security Senior Supervisors are responsible for scheduling department leadership and documentation for their respective hosts. Responsibilities

  • Supervisors will be tasked with daily schedule assignments for the Security Teams.
  • They will act as Security “One” in the absence of the Security Manager.
  • Will help with the development and training of new officers.
  • Develop and supervise a working schedule.
  • Maintain constant vigilance while the park is operating to identify any potential issues or safety concerns; communicate any potential issues to other departments and/or leadership in a timely manner
  • Maintain compliance with company and industry best practices, policies, and procedures to create a safe environment for colleagues and guests
  • Monitor guest safety and communicate conflicts to supervisors on duty
  • Supervisors will handle elevated guest complaints or conflicts that occur on the property
  • Approve and send incident reports to the proper channels.
  • Act as a first responder at the scene of accidents or crimes; secures scene, provides emergency CPR/AED and first aid
  • Take control of emergency and intense situations while remaining calm
  • Professionally manage crowd control during emergency situations
  • Contact local law enforcement personnel when circumstances warrant
  • Exercise clear and concise communications with all park departments
  • Assist with timekeeping for hourly employees
  • Collaborate with the parking team members to conduct traffic duties, when needed
  • Enforce the parking lot rules and regulations
  • Delegate responsibilities as directed by the Security Manager
  • Respond to routine and emergency calls throughout the park property
  • Assist in safety prevention efforts, including responding to all safety calls, fire alarms, and emergencies.
  • Utilized electronic card access, closed circuit television, and other audio/visual monitoring systems, monitors and supervises the response to all reports or irregular conditions, including the unauthorized entry of persons or vehicles to protected buildings and areas, breaches of perimeter security or any other suspicious activities occurring on the property.
  • Enforce all Park rules and regulations
